      I’ve owned/driven a Peugeot 504, a couple of Caravans, a Volvo Wagon XC70, & several Toyotas including a Camry V6 XLE, an Avalon XLS, & a Matrix. Although the V6 Camry was a little bullet & fun to drive, and the Avalon was a luxury ride, nothing compares to the 2015 Toyota Venza V6 AWD XLE! With it’s beautiful leather interior, upgraded JBL audio system, and AWD reliability in New England weather, our Venza XLE has never let us down on the highway, in the city, or in some very deep snow. Long rides are extremely comfortable for both front & back passengers. The Venza’s slightly lower height, compared to traditional SUVs, makes it easy for young, old, & even pet passengers to rnter & exit the vehicle. And every new backseat passenger we’ve had has commented on how comfortable & spacious it is, with plenty of leg room. The back storage area is quite expansive to begin with, but especially when the 3-seat split back seats are flipped down - easy to do with one lever on each side. And “Toyota Reliability” is REAL! Within our large family, we’ve owned about 15 Toyotas and have never needed any major repairs! Totota stopped making the 1st generation Venzas in 2015 & then reintroduced a 2nd generation Venza Hybrid model in 2020 - a few inches shorter in both length and width -a bad move on Toyota’s part. After sitting in a 2020 model, I decided to keep my old, spacious interior, AWD 6cyl. Venza with its real leather interior - the 2020+ models no longer option leather interiors! Sadly, in 2024, Toyota has yet again discontinued the Venza. Hopefully Toyota will regret the error of their ways & bring back a 3rd generation Venza, as wide & long as the 2015 too!
